M. Bader, Space-Filling Curves -An Introduction with Applications in Scientific Computing, volume 9 of Texts in Computational Science and Engineering, 2013.

C. K. Birdsall and A. B. Langdon, Plasma physics via computer simulation, 2005.
DOI : 10.1887/0750301171

W. Dehnen, A Hierarchical (N) Force Calculation Algorithm, Journal of Computational Physics, vol.179, issue.1, pp.27-42, 2002.
DOI : 10.1006/jcph.2002.7026

A. Dubey, K. Antypas, and C. Daley, Parallel algorithms for moving Lagrangian data on block structured Eulerian meshes, Parallel Computing, vol.37, issue.2, pp.101-113, 2011.
DOI : 10.1016/j.parco.2011.01.001

M. Durand, B. Raffin, and F. Faure, A Packed Memory Array to Keep Moving Particles Sorted, Workshop on Virtual Reality Interaction and Physical Simulation. The Eurographics Association, 2012.
URL : https://hal.archives-ouvertes.fr/hal-00762593

F. Fleissner and P. Eberhard, Parallel load-balanced simulation for short-range interaction particle methods with hierarchical particle grouping based on orthogonal recursive bisection, International Journal for Numerical Methods in Engineering, vol.18, issue.4, pp.531-553, 2008.
DOI : 10.1002/nme.2184

P. Gonnet, A simple algorithm to accelerate the computation of non-bonded interactions in cell-based molecular dynamics simulations, Journal of Computational Chemistry, vol.4, issue.2, pp.570-573, 2007.
DOI : 10.1002/jcc.20563

M. Ihmsen, N. Akinci, M. Becker, and M. Teschner, A Parallel SPH Implementation on Multi-Core CPUs, Computer Graphics Forum, vol.87, issue.1-2, pp.99-112, 2011.
DOI : 10.1111/j.1467-8659.2010.01832.x

D. E. Knuth, The genesis of attribute grammars, WAGA: Proceedings of the international conference on Attribute grammars and their applications, pp.1-12, 1990.
DOI : 10.1007/3-540-53101-7_1

N. A. Krall and A. W. Trivelpiece, Principles of Plasma Physics, 1973.

G. Lapenta, Particle simulations of space weather, Journal of Computational Physics, vol.231, issue.3, pp.795-821, 2012.
DOI : 10.1016/j.jcp.2011.03.035

G. Lapenta and J. U. Brackbill, Control of the number of particles in fluid and MHD particle in cell methods, Computer Physics Communications, vol.87, issue.1-2, pp.139-154, 1995.
DOI : 10.1016/0010-4655(94)00180-A

I. Lashuk, A. Chandramowlishwaran, H. Langston, T. Nguyen, R. Sampath et al., A massively parallel adaptive fast multipole method on heterogeneous architectures, Commun. ACM, issue.5, pp.55101-109, 2012.

S. Li and W. K. Liu, Meshfree and particle methods and their applications, Applied Mechanics Reviews, vol.55, issue.1, pp.1-34, 2002.
DOI : 10.1115/1.1431547

URL : http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.89.9972

W. Mattson and B. M. Rice, Near-neighbor calculations using a modified cell-linked list method, Computer Physics Communications, vol.119, issue.2-3, pp.135-148, 1999.
DOI : 10.1016/S0010-4655(98)00203-3

J. D. Mccalpin, Memory bandwidth and machine balance in current high performance computers, IEEE Computer Society Technical Committee on Computer Architecture (TCCA) Newsletter, pp.19-25, 1995.

S. J. Plimpton, D. B. Seidel, M. F. Pasik, R. S. Coats, and G. R. Montry, A load-balancing algorithm for a parallel electromagnetic particle-in-cell code, Computer Physics Communications, vol.152, issue.3, pp.227-241, 2003.
DOI : 10.1016/S0010-4655(02)00795-6

A. Rahimian, I. Lashuk, S. Veerapaneni, A. Chandramowlishwaran, D. Malhotra et al., Petascale Direct Numerical Simulation of Blood Flow on 200K Cores and Heterogeneous Architectures, 2010 ACM/IEEE International Conference for High Performance Computing, Networking, Storage and Analysis, pp.1-11, 2010.
DOI : 10.1109/SC.2010.42

R. S. Sampath, S. S. Adavani, H. Sundar, I. Lashuk, and G. Biros, Dendro: Parallel algorithms for multigrid and AMR methods on 2:1 balanced octrees, 2008 SC, International Conference for High Performance Computing, Networking, Storage and Analysis, pp.1-1812, 2008.
DOI : 10.1109/SC.2008.5218558

M. Schreiber, T. Weinzierl, and H. Bungartz, Sfc-based communication metadata encoding for adaptive mesh, Proceedings of the International Conference on Parallel Computing (ParCo), volume 25 of Advances in Parallel Computing: Accelerating Computational Science and Engineering (CSE, 2013.

H. Shamoto, K. Shirahata, A. Drozd, H. Sato, and S. Matsuoka, Largescale distributed sorting for gpu-based heterogeneous supercomputers, Big Data (Big Data), 2014 IEEE International Conference on, pp.510-518, 2014.
DOI : 10.1109/bigdata.2014.7004268

V. Springel, Galilean-invariant cosmological hydrodynamical simulations on a moving mesh, Monthly Notices of the Royal Astronomical Society, vol.401, issue.2, pp.791-851, 2010.
DOI : 10.1111/j.1365-2966.2009.15715.x

H. Sundar, D. Malhotra, and G. Biros, HykSort, Proceedings of the 27th international ACM conference on International conference on supercomputing, ICS '13, pp.293-302, 2013.
DOI : 10.1145/2464996.2465442

J. Treibig, G. Hager, and G. Wellein, LIKWID: A Lightweight Performance-Oriented Tool Suite for x86 Multicore Environments, 2010 39th International Conference on Parallel Processing Workshops, pp.207-216, 2010.
DOI : 10.1109/ICPPW.2010.38

URL : http://arxiv.org/abs/1004.4431

B. Verleye, P. Henri, R. Wuyts, G. Lapenta, and K. Meerbergen, Implementation of a 2D electrostatic Particle-in-Cell algorithm in unified parallel C with dynamic load-balancing, Computers & Fluids, vol.80, pp.10-16, 2013.
DOI : 10.1016/j.compfluid.2012.08.020

M. S. Warren and J. K. Salmon, A portable parallel particle program, Computer Physics Communications, vol.87, issue.1-2, pp.266-290, 1995.
DOI : 10.1016/0010-4655(94)00177-4

URL : http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.30.6606